Manufacturing materials and processes also play a critical role in determining the cost of a 330w solar panel. Most solar panels are made from silicon, with monocrystalline and polycrystalline being the most common types used. Monocrystalline panels, known for their higher efficiency and sleek appearance, typically command a higher price. Meanwhile, polycrystalline panels, produced with a simpler process leading to a slightly less efficient product, are more budget-friendly. Technological developments in the manufacturing process, notably in silicon purification and crystal growth, continuously lower production fees, impacting final market prices positively.

Geographical location is another factor influencing 330w solar panel price points. Import tariffs, local subsidies, and transport logistics can all play roles in how pricing is structured in different regions. Additionally, government incentives and tax credits can help offset costs significantly. For instance, some countries offer generous rebates and feed-in tariff schemes that encourage solar adoption. Keeping abreast of local regulations and incentive programs is invaluable in capitalizing on potential savings.

Quality assurance and warranty offerings also affect pricing. Panels from reputable manufacturers generally come with extensive warranties, sometimes extending over 25 years, covering potential defects and guaranteeing performance. While these panels may come at a premium, the peace of mind and long-term reliability they offer is often worth the additional initial outlay. On the other hand, lower-priced panels might not provide the same level of assurance, potentially resulting in higher maintenance costs in the long run.
